DVB English News Weekly Briefing for May 24, 2024. In this week’s briefing: The third batch of military conscripts will receive training in June; A Rohingya activist calls out the National Unity Government; The United Nations expresses alarm over violence in northern Rakhine State; And the regime bolsters its drone force after a visit to Russia; Plus, over 40,000 Myanmar nationals work in a Special Economic Zone - near the border - in Laos.
